由于在oracle11g之后的某些版本中,采用exp方式导出数据会导致空表被漏掉,解决办法分为两种:

一、对空表进行插入操作,然后再删除数据。

二、采用数据泵的方式导出。

本文介绍第二种方式。

导出:

1、从cmd中以dba权限登录数据库:sqlplus system/密码@orcl as sysdba;

2、创建目录: Create directory TEST as 'd:\test';

3、授权:Grant read,write on directory TEST to yxf;

4、对应第二步所创建的目录,在数据库服务端的d盘新建文件夹test;

5、退出数据库登录:quit;

6、导出:

Ø  单个用户方案导出

Expdp [用户名]/[密码]@[主机字符窜] schemas=[用户名] directory=TEST dumpfile=X.dmp logfile=X.log

Ø  数据库全库导出

Expdp [用户名]/[密码]@[主机字符窜] full=y directory=TEST dumpfile=X.dmp logfile=X.log

执行完以上两步后,即可在d://test文件夹下看到导出的数据文件X.dmp,以及导出日志X.log

导入:与导出的前面5步相同

1、从cmd中以dba权限登录数据库:sqlplus system/密码@orcl as sysdba;

2、创建目录: Create directory TEST as 'd:\test';

3、授权:Grant read,write on directory TEST to yxf;

4、对应第二步所创建的目录,在数据库服务端的d盘新建文件夹test;

5、退出数据库登录:quit;

6、将待导入的数据文件放在导入数据库服务端的d盘下test文件夹中;

7、导入:

Ø  单个用户方案导入

impdp [用户名]/[密码]@[主机字符窜] schemas=[用户名] directory=TEST dumpfile=X.dmp logfile=X.log ignore=y

Ø  数据库全库导入

impdp [用户名]/[密码]@[主机字符窜] full=y directory=TEST dumpfile=X.dmp logfile=X.log ignore=y

注意:导入数据时,directory填写待导入数据库的目录,dumpfile填写的是待导入文件名,logfile为指定导入的日志文件

mysql 数据泵_数据泵导出/导入数据相关推荐

  1. java 导出bcp文件格式_使用BCP导出导入数据

    bcp 实用工具可以在 Microsoft SQL Server 实例和用户指定格式的数据文件间大容量复制数据. 使用 bcp 实用工具可以将大量新行导入 SQL Server 表,或将表数据导出到数 ...

  2. oracle11g 使用数据泵导出导入数据

    oracle11g 使用数据泵导出导入数据 终于搞定了 快写个笔记 记录下. 删除用户的时候提示已经登录了不能删除,这个需要把登录的session结束掉. select username,sid,se ...

  3. mysql 软件导出导入数据_MySQL 之 导出导入数据

    mysqldump -u 用户名 -p 数据库名 > 导出的文件名 mysqldump -u root -p --databases db_name > test_db.sql       ...

  4. mysql 导入导出 csv_mysql 导出导入数据 -csv

    MySql数据库导出csv文件命令: mysql> select first_name,last_name,email from account into outfile 'e://output ...

  5. mysql数据转储方法_Mysql数据库各种导出导入数据方式的区别(我的理解错误还望指正)...

    mysqldump,NAVICAT转储,select * outfile在千级数据,万级,百万级数据下的表现. 千级数据 mysqldump导出sql文件 导出是出了拒绝访问的错误:为对应目录(.sq ...

  6. 如何使用 MySQL 的 IDE 导出导入数据表文件(以 Navicat for MySQL 导出导入 Excel 文件为例)

    系列文章目录 关于更多 MySQL 数据库以及数据库 IDE 的问题大家可以移步本人专栏--MySQL 数据库. 文章目录 系列文章目录 前言 一.使用 Navicat 导出数据表 1.1.使用&qu ...

  7. Postman 实现备份数据 Postman恢复数据 postman 导出导入数据 postman 导入导出数据

    Postman 实现备份数据 Postman恢复数据 postman 导出导入数据 postman 导入导出数据 一.需求描述 在使用postman调试接口时,若遇到内网的环境,无法通过账户同步数据: ...

  8. 使用GreenPlum/postgres的copy命令导出/导入数据

    1. COPY命令 1.1 postgres postgres的COPY命令可以快速的导出/导入数据到postgresql数据库中,支持常用的文件格式,如:txt.sql.csv.压缩文件.二进制格式 ...

  9. 数据导不进oracle数据库,学习笔记:Oracle逻辑导出/导入 数据逻辑导出时跳过指定表不进行导出...

    天萃荷净 Oracle数据库逻辑exp导出时,跳过指定某些表,对其表中数据不进行导出 有一个需求,某个用户有很多张表,但是只能使用exp导出,而且想跳过其中某几张表,其他对象包括依赖关系都需要.针对这 ...

最新文章

  1. 0基础学习数据分析必须掌握的技能有哪些?
  2. 第二层EtherChannel
  3. CSAPP第五章就在“扯淡”!
  4. 「mysql优化专题」你们要的多表查询优化来啦!请查收(4)
  5. Oracle关于java.sql.SQLException常见错误集锦
  6. java的for循环取出数据只是拿到最后一个_如何保证缓存与数据库双写的一致性...
  7. 好产品要满足人性七宗罪
  8. 面向对象——类设计(五)
  9. Thinkphp列表搜索排序-----查
  10. kb931125—rootsupd_kb931125补丁下载
  11. 迷时师度 悟了自度
  12. C#之浅析面向对象编程思想(二)
  13. 开源机器人库orocos KDL 学习笔记(二):Geometric
  14. 小程序基本标签与语法
  15. 如何通过虚拟机和真实网线调试设备
  16. [量子客] 12月全球量子资讯周报
  17. python爬虫 bing壁纸
  18. 计算机网络:P3.3-数据链路层(下)
  19. audio service详解
  20. 爱思服务器shsh文件类型,爱思助手无法提取SHSH降级iOS6.1.2固件指南

热门文章

  1. IE 8 下载控件出错
  2. 《周鸿祎自述:我的互联网方法论》读书笔记
  3. xenserver 安装新硬盘_xenserver 添加和卸载硬盘
  4. 微信小程序开发入门-个人笔记
  5. 赛博空间:涵义、组成和特征
  6. 区块链跨境支付解决方案
  7. 在html中显示本地图片
  8. [附源码]Java计算机毕业设计SSMjsp疫情物资管理系统
  9. pdf转excel表格怎么做?这3种方法简单又方便
  10. 声优声带用计算机实现,Becky (中国科学院动物研究所):大汉身萝莉音——动物界的“声音骗子”_作品展示_移动融合创作...